Job description

We're seeking a Customer Service Associate to join our team and deliver a great shopping experience for every customer. Duties include, but are not limited to, the following:
  • Assist customers with questions and recommendations

  • Manage sales transactions while working assigned cash register

  • Maintain security of cash and protect company assets

  • Keep the store well-stocked, and recover merchandise

  • Receive merchandise and help with unloading trucks, stock replenishment in accordance with productivity standards

  • Ensure a positive, safe, and respectful environment while maintaining professional and friendly interactions with customers, associates, and leaders

  • Responsible for maintaining the cleanliness throughout the store, including cleaning and restocking bathrooms, sweeping and mopping floors, taking out the trash, and ensuring all areas are neat and presentable

  • Other duties as assigned*

Skills and Experience:

  • High school diploma or equivalent is preferred

  • Previous customer service experience in retail, hotel, restaurant, grocery, or drug store environment is highly preferred

  • Ability to follow instructions and interpret operational documents is required

  • Must be able to lift between 30 and 50 lbs. from floor to above shoulder height and meet demands of frequent walking, standing, stooping, kneeling, climbing, pushing, pulling, and repetitive lifting

  • Excellent customer service and relationship management skills are required

  • Strong organizational and communication skills are required

  • Strong problem-solving and decision-making skills are required
